Football Recap: Alexandria Trojans vs. John Curtis Christian Patriots
It can be hard to translate regular season success to the playoffs, but Alexandria had no problem doing just that on Friday. They walked away with a 24-13 victory over the John Curtis Christian Patriots. The 24-point effort marked the Trojans' lowest-scoring match of the season, but in the end it didn't matter.
Jt Lindsey was his usual excellent self, rushing for 247 yards and two touchdowns. He was no stranger to the big play, turning on the jets for a run that went for 61 yards.
Despite the loss, John Curtis Christian still got an impressive performance from Reggie Johnson, who rushed for 83 yards and one touchdown on only eight carries, and also threw for 138 yards and one touchdown. The dominant performance gave Johnson a new career-high in passing yards. Jacobi Boudreaux was another key player, gaining 127 total yards and a touchdown.

The win keeps them at an undefeated 13-0. The wins came thanks to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they averaged 45.8 points per game. As for John Curtis Christian, their loss ended a three-game streak of away wins and brought them to 7-6.
Alexandria will challenge Edna Karr at 12:00 p.m. on December 14th. Edna Karr will roll in looking for their 14th straight victory, something Alexandria surely won't give up without a fight. John Curtis Christian does not have any more games scheduled as of now.
